Description

The Read command is used to read stored information in Neblina EEPROM.

Protocol

This command uses the Command-Ack-Response protocol.

Command

Byte Name C Type Value
0 Control Byte ( Packet Type (7:5) / SubSystem (4:0) ) uint8_t 0x4C ( 0b010 / 0b01100 )
1 Payload Length uint8_t 2
2 CRC uint8_t Calculated
3 Command uint8_t 0x01

Payload

Byte Name C Type Value
4 - 5 Page Identifier uint16_t 0 to 767

Response

Header

Byte Name C Type Value
0 Control Byte ( Packet Type (7:5) / SubSystem (4:0) ) uint8_t 0x0C ( 0b000 / 0b01100 )
1 Payload Length uint8_t 12
2 CRC uint8_t Calculated
3 Command uint8_t 0x01

Payload

Byte Name C Type Value
4 - 5 Reserved uint16_t Varies
6 - 7 Page Identifier uint16_t 0 to 767
8 - 15 Page Data uint64_t Varies